Roanoke Valley businesses face storm damage from several sources tied to the region's mountain-valley geography. Summer thunderstorms moving through the Blue Ridge Mountains can bring high winds, hail, and lightning that damage exterior systems on historic downtown buildings and modern commercial properties alike. At the same time, winter ice storms in the Appalachian foothills can add heavy loads to roofs and damage power infrastructure.
Flooding along the Roanoke River and its tributaries can also push water into ground-floor and basement spaces, especially when heavy rain from tropical systems adds to the local rainfall. Why Commercial Storm Damage Restoration Can't Wait in Roanoke
Storm damage can become more serious when repairs are delayed. Here are a few ways storm damage can affect commercial properties over time.
- Repeat Mountain Storm Exposure: A damaged roof, broken window, or structural opening leaves a commercial property vulnerable to the next storm system moving through the Blue Ridge Mountains. Additional wind and rain can turn an initial repair into a larger restoration project and increase the potential for water intrusion.
- Historic Masonry Water Absorption: Older brick and masonry buildings are common throughout downtown Roanoke. These materials can absorb and retain moisture, allowing water-related damage to continue after the visible surface appears dry.
- Extended Business Downtime: Storm damage can force businesses to close areas of a building, move operations, or temporarily shut down.
The longer restoration is delayed, the longer the business may face lost revenue, disrupted operations, tenant concerns, and other costs.
What to Do After Storm Damage at Your Roanoke Business
-
1Step 1Ensure the Property Is Safe Before Re-Entry
Do not allow employees, customers, or tenants to enter areas that may have structural or electrical hazards. After major wind, hail, ice, or flooding, have the property assessed for unsafe conditions before beginning cleanup or normal operations.
-
2Step 2Document All Damage Before Cleanup
Take photos and videos of roof damage, broken windows, water intrusion, damaged equipment, and other visible losses before cleanup begins. Detailed documentation can help support your commercial insurance claim and gives restoration professionals a clearer picture of the loss.
-
3Step 3Avoid Unlicensed Temporary Roof Repairs
Improper tarping or board-up work can create additional problems, including trapped moisture or inadequate protection from another storm. Our team can provide professional emergency securing to help protect the property while permanent restoration is planned.
